Course Content

• Online Learning Technologies and Infrastructure
• Policy Analysis Frameworks for Digital Education
• The Legal and Ethical Dimensions of Online Learning Policy
• Designing Effective Online Learning Policy: A Practical Approach
• Evaluating Online Learning Programs and Initiatives
• Open Educational Resources (OER) and their Policy Implications
• Accessibility and Inclusivity in Online Learning Policy
• Funding Models and Resource Allocation for Online Learning
• Strategic Planning for Online Learning Policy Implementation

Career path

Career Role Description
Online Learning Policy Analyst Develop and implement effective strategies for online learning platforms, ensuring compliance and maximizing accessibility. High demand in the UK education sector.
Educational Technologist (Digital Learning) Design and implement technology-based learning solutions, aligning with online learning policies and evaluating their impact on student outcomes. Strong future prospects.
Learning Experience Designer (eLearning) Create engaging and effective online learning experiences, considering user needs and integrating technological advancements. Growing need for skilled professionals.
Digital Learning Consultant Advise organizations on integrating digital learning technologies and strategies, leveraging expertise in policy and best practices. High earning potential.
Instructional Designer (Online Learning) Design instructional materials and learning activities specifically for online delivery, optimizing for learner engagement and knowledge retention. Essential in the digital learning landscape.
